How Long To Cook Tyson Dino Nuggets In Air Fryer?
Air fryers are a great way to cook Tyson Dino Nuggets quickly and evenly. They are also a healthier option than frying them in oil. To cook Tyson Dino Nuggets in an air fryer, follow these steps:
1. Preheat your air fryer to 375 degrees Fahrenheit.
2. Spray the air fryer basket with cooking spray.
3. Place the Dino Nuggets in the air fryer basket in a single layer.
4. Cook the Dino Nuggets for 8-10 minutes, or until they are golden brown and cooked through.
5. Remove the Dino Nuggets from the air fryer and serve immediately.
Tips for Cooking Tyson Dino Nuggets in an Air Fryer
- To check if the Dino Nuggets are done, insert a meat thermometer into the thickest part of one nugget. The internal temperature should be 165 degrees Fahrenheit.
- Serve the Dino Nuggets immediately with your favorite dipping sauce.
- For a healthier option, you can air fry the Dino Nuggets without oil. Just spray the air fryer basket with cooking spray and cook the Dino Nuggets for a little longer, about 10-12 minutes.
- You can also air fry the Dino Nuggets with your favorite seasonings. Just add the seasonings to the Dino Nuggets before cooking them.
